TAIPEI (Taiwan): The US military is warning about what analysts have described as a major expansion of China’s nuclear missile silo fields at a time of heightened tension between Beijing and Washington.

Researchers at the Federation of American Scientists estimate that China has approximately 250 underground missile silos under construction after they used satellite imagery to identify a new field being built in western China.

US Strategic Command tweeted a link Wednesday to a story in The New York Times on the federation’s findings, which were published this week.

“The public has discovered what we have been saying all along about the growing threat the world faces and the veil of secrecy that surrounds it,” said Strategic Command, which oversees America’s nuclear arsenal.

The field in the Xinjiang region is the second one reported this summer. In June, researchers at the James Martin Centre for Non-Proliferation Studies in California identified another field under construction in neighbouring Gansu province.

China has not commented on the reports. Asked about the latest one, the Foreign Ministry said Friday that it was not aware of the situation.

The reports come at a time when relations between the US and China have plunged to their worst level in decades. The two nations remain sharply at odds over a range of issues, including trade, technology, cybersecurity, human rights and China’s increasingly assertive foreign policy under President Xi Jinping.

The expansion of China’s nuclear force would likely factor into any US calculations for potential military confrontations over flashpoints such as Taiwan or the South China Sea.

The outspoken editor of the state-owned Global Times newspaper said this week that US institutions and the media are hyping the reports about the missile fields to pressure China, but that the nation shouldn’t be cowed.

“Look at what American politicians are saying about China and look at the provocative actions of their warplanes and warships near China,” Hu Xijin said. “China must fully step up construction of its military force and nuclear deterrence as the cornerstone of its national security.”

Both sites are around 800 square kilometers (300 square miles). Ground-based silos can house intercontinental ballistic missiles. Spreading the silos across such a wide area makes targeting the field much more complicated. Analysts say some of the silos may serve as decoys as well.

“The Chinese missile silo program constitutes the most extensive silo construction since the US and Soviet missile silo construction during the Cold War,” researchers Matt Korda and Hans Kristensen wrote in the Federation of American Scientists report.

Kuo Yu-jen, a defence studies expert at the Institute for National Policy Research in Taiwan, said it’s very difficult to get an accurate count of the underground silos of any country, but that the recently released satellite imagery looks “very, very similar” to missile silos.

He characterized the findings as a warning by the US to others that China, in developing its nuclear weapon capabilities, is violating an international consensus geared toward nuclear disarmament.

“It’s also to let Russia know. China, if it increases its number of missiles, it threatens not only the US , but also Russia and Europe,” said Kuo, the director at the Institute for National Policy Research in Taiwan.

The US and Russia, who have the world’s largest nuclear arsenals, held inconclusive talks this week in Geneva in a bid to avoid a new nuclear arms race.

China’s nuclear arsenal is estimated by the Stockholm International Peace Research Institute at 350 warheads, while the United States or Russia each has about 6,000. The Pentagon says China will at least double the size of its arsenal in 10 years.

The recent research follows a finding by Kristensen in February of construction of 11 underground silos at a vast missile training range near Jilantai in north-central China.

INS Arihant’s Nuke-Capable K-4 Submarine-Launched Ballistic Missile ‘Ready To Roll’


NEW DELHI: India tested its nuclear capable K-4 submarine-launched ballistic missile (SLBM), designed to have a strike range of 3,500 km, for the second time in six days on Friday. The missile test, as the one conducted on January 19, was undertaken from an undersea platform in the shape of a submersible pontoon off the coast of Andhra Pradesh according to a report by Rajat Pandit of TOI.

The solid-fuelled K-4 missile is being developed by DRDO to arm the country’s nuclear-powered submarines in the shape of INS Arihant and its under-development sister vessels. INS Arihant, which became fully operational in November 2018 to complete India’s nuclear triad, is currently armed with the much shorter K-15 missiles with a 750 km range.

“The K-4 is now virtually ready for its serial production to kick-off. The two tests have demonstrated its capability to emerge straight from underwater and undertake its parabolic trajectory,” said a source.

India has the land-based Agni missiles, with the over 5,000-km Agni-V inter-continental ballistic missile now in the process of being inducted, and fighter jets jury-rigged to deliver nuclear weapons. But INS Arihant gives the country’s deterrence posture much more credibility because nuclear-powered submarines armed with nuclear-tipped missiles are considered the most secure, survivable and potent platforms for retaliatory strikes.

Once the K-4 missiles are inducted, they will help India narrow the gap with countries like the US, Russia and China, which have over 5,000-km range SLBMs. The K-4 missiles are to be followed by the K-5 and K-6 missiles in the 5,000-6,000 km range class.

The 6,000-ton INS Arihant, which is propelled by an 83 MW pressurised light-water reactor at its core, in turn, is to be followed by INS Arighat, which was launched in 2017. The next generation of nuclear submarines, currently called S-4 and S-4*, will be much larger in size.

After Upgradation, Sukhoi Su-30MKI Indigenisation To Reach 78%


India has received clearance to upgrade 84 Sukhoi Su-30MKI fighter jets, which will result in 78% indigenization after the upgrade

In a significant step towards bolstering its military might with indigenously developed technology, India is poised to witness its Russian-origin Sukhoi Su-30MKI fighter jets evolve into a domestic platform. Speaking at a recent lecture.

The upgrade program is being led by Hindustan Aeronautics Limited (HAL) in partnership with the Indian Air Force and other partners. The upgrade is expected to cost US$7.5 billion.

The Defence Acquisition Council (DAC) granted Acceptance of Necessity (AoN) for the upgrade. The upgrade is part of India’s efforts to improve the capabilities of its primary fighter aircraft, it refers to as the “Super Sukhoi”.

This initiative is a part of a larger effort by the Indian Air Force to modernize its ageing fleet. Air Chief Marshal Chaudhari asserted the critical role of an offensive air force as demonstrated in current global conflicts and emphasized India’s move towards an indigenized arsenal. To this end, the IAF has been proactive, from upgrading its Mirage 2000 to enhancing its MiG-29 fleet.

In summary, the IAF’s commitment to updating their combat forces with the latest technology, including shifting to fifth-generation fighter jets, ensures operational preparedness and a strong deterrence capability. The gradual indigenization of its air fleet marks a pivotal shift in India’s defence landscape, reducing dependency on foreign imports and fostering technological sovereignty.

Akash Weapon System Exports For The Armenian Armed Forces Gathers Pace


According to unconfirmed reports, Armenia is a top contender for an export order for Akash SAM system manufactured by Bharat Dynamics Limited (BDL).

While there is no official confirmation because of the sensitivities involved, documents suggest that the order for the same has already been placed the report further added.
There are nine countries, in turn, which have shown interest in the indigenously-developed Akash missile systems, which can intercept hostile aircraft, helicopters, drones and subsonic cruise missiles at a range of 25-km. They are Kenya, Philippines, Indonesia, UAE, Bahrain, Saudi Arabia, Egypt, Vietnam and Algeria reported TOI.

The Akash export version will also be slightly different from the one inducted by the armed forces. The 100-km range air-to-air Astra missiles, now entering production after successful trials from Sukhoi-30MKI fighters, also have “good export potential”, said sources.

Akash is a “tried, tested and successfully inducted systems”. Indian armed forces have ordered Akash systems worth Rs 24,000 crore over the years, and MoD inked a contract in Mar 2023 of over Rs 9,100 crores for improved Akash Weapon System

BDL is a government enterprise under the Ministry of Defence that was established in 1970. BDL manufactures surface-to-air missiles and delivers them to the Indian Army. BDL also offers its products for export.

Akash Weapon System

The AWS is a Short Range Surface to Air Missile (SRSAM) Air Defence System, indigenously designed and developed by Defence Research and Development Organisation (DRDO). In order to meet aerial threats, two additional Regiments of AWS with Upgradation are being procured for Indian Army for the Northern borders. Improved AWS has Seeker Technology, Reduced Foot Print, 360° Engagement Capability and improved environmental parameters.

The project will give a boost to the Indian missile manufacturing industry in particular and the indigenous defence manufacturing ecosystem as a whole. The project has overall indigenous content of 82% which will be increased to 93% by 2026-27.

The induction of the improved AWS into the Indian Army will increase India’s self-reliance in Short Range Missile capability. This project will play a role in boosting the overall economy by avoiding outgo of precious foreign exchange to other countries, increasing employment avenues in India and encouraging Indian MSMEs through components manufacturing. Around 60% of the project cost will be awarded to the private industry, including MSMEs, in maintaining the supply chain of the weapon system, thereby creating large scale of direct and indirect employment.
